Output 08db4fbb84bf4dc9b438507916ffb9da7bfedcd8d3f1e92b8135ce187438684b:20

value
185206
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0471aa595f067fb05716a296aeaa1a447a55e06d OP_EQUAL
address
326WnvWNmcw3G2oo4xiTn5MjHvPyeBHFmE
transaction
08db4fbb84bf4dc9b438507916ffb9da7bfedcd8d3f1e92b8135ce187438684b
confirmations
251337
spent
true